什么是V2Ray?
V2Ray是一款功能强大的网络代理工具,旨在帮助用户突破网络限制,保护用户的隐私。它支持多种协议和传输方式,具有灵活的配置选项。
V2Ray面板的概述
V2Ray面板是一个图形化界面,旨在简化V2Ray的管理和配置。通过面板,用户可以更方便地进行设置、监控和管理。
V2Ray面板的安装
1. 环境准备
在安装V2Ray面板之前,确保你的服务器满足以下要求:
- 操作系统:Linux(如Ubuntu、CentOS等)
- Python 3.x
- 数据库(如MySQL或SQLite)
2. 下载V2Ray面板
可以通过以下命令下载V2Ray面板: bash git clone https://github.com/your-repo/v2ray-panel.git
3. 安装依赖
在面板目录下,运行以下命令安装所需的依赖: bash pip install -r requirements.txt
4. 配置数据库
根据你的数据库类型,修改配置文件以连接数据库。
5. 启动面板
使用以下命令启动V2Ray面板: bash python app.py
V2Ray面板的配置
1. 添加用户
在面板中,用户可以轻松添加和管理V2Ray用户。只需填写用户名、密码和流量限制等信息。
2. 配置传输协议
V2Ray支持多种传输协议,如VMess、VLess等。用户可以根据需求选择合适的协议进行配置。
3. 设置路由规则
用户可以在面板中设置路由规则,以便更好地管理流量和访问权限。
V2Ray面板的使用
1. 连接V2Ray
在客户端配置V2Ray时,输入面板提供的服务器地址、端口和用户信息。
2. 监控流量
V2Ray面板提供实时流量监控功能,用户可以随时查看流量使用情况。
3. 日志管理
用户可以在面板中查看V2Ray的运行日志,以便排查问题。
常见问题解答(FAQ)
Q1: V2Ray面板是否免费?
A1: 是的,V2Ray面板是开源免费的,用户可以自由使用和修改。
Q2: 如何解决V2Ray连接失败的问题?
A2: 连接失败可能由多种原因造成,建议检查以下几点:
- 确保服务器正常运行
- 检查防火墙设置
- 确认配置文件是否正确
Q3: V2Ray面板支持哪些操作系统?
A3: V2Ray面板主要支持Linux操作系统,但也可以在Windows和macOS上运行。
Q4: 如何更新V2Ray面板?
A4: 可以通过以下命令更新V2Ray面板: bash git pull
总结
V2Ray面板为用户提供了一个友好的管理界面,使得V2Ray的使用和配置变得更加简单。通过本文的介绍,希望能帮助用户更好地理解和使用V2Ray面板。